What Should You Look for When Choosing an Emergency Food Storage Company?

When choosing an emergency food storage company, there are several important factors to consider:

  • Quality of Food: Look for companies that provide high-quality, nutritious meals that are made with real ingredients rather than fillers or preservatives. This ensures that the food not only has a long shelf life but also meets dietary needs in an emergency situation.
  • Shelf Life: The best emergency food storage companies offer products with long shelf lives, typically ranging from 25 to 30 years. This longevity means you can store the food without worrying about it going bad anytime soon, which is crucial for emergency preparedness.
  • Diversity of Options: Choose a company that offers a variety of meal options, including vegetarian, gluten-free, and allergen-free choices. This diversity allows you to cater to different dietary preferences and restrictions, ensuring that everyone in your household has access to suitable meals during an emergency.
  • Packaging: The packaging should be durable, waterproof, and designed to protect the food from environmental factors. Good packaging not only extends the shelf life but also makes it easier to store and transport the food when needed.
  • Cost and Value: Compare prices and consider the overall value offered by the company, including serving sizes and meal variety. While it’s important to find affordable options, ensure that you’re not sacrificing quality or quantity for a lower price.
  • Customer Reviews and Reputation: Research customer feedback and the company’s reputation to gauge reliability and quality. Positive reviews and a good reputation can provide assurance that the company delivers on its promises and offers quality products.
  • Shipping and Delivery Options: Check the shipping policies and delivery options available, especially if you need bulk orders or quick delivery. Some companies may offer free shipping or guarantees on delivery times, which can be beneficial in ensuring you receive your supplies promptly.
  • Return Policy: A clear and fair return policy is important in case you need to return or exchange products. Understanding the company’s policy can provide peace of mind if the food does not meet your expectations or if there are any issues with your order.

How Long is the Shelf Life of Products from Top Emergency Food Companies?

The shelf life of products from top emergency food companies varies based on the type of food and packaging, but many offer long-lasting options.

  • Mountain House: Typically offers a shelf life of 25 to 30 years for their freeze-dried meals when stored in a cool, dry place.
  • Wise Company: Shelf life ranges from 5 to 25 years depending on the specific product, with meals in Mylar pouches often lasting longer than those in buckets.
  • Augason Farms: Generally provides a shelf life of 20 to 30 years for their dehydrated and freeze-dried foods, particularly when kept sealed and in optimal conditions.
  • Nutristore: Products usually have a shelf life of 20 to 30 years, especially their freeze-dried fruits and vegetables, which are packaged to maintain freshness.
  • Legacy Food Storage: Offers emergency food kits with a shelf life of 25 years, focusing on high-quality ingredients that are packaged for long-term storage.

Mountain House meals are known for their convenience and taste, making them a popular choice for outdoor activities and emergency preparedness. Their products are vacuum-sealed in durable pouches to extend their shelf life, ensuring that they remain safe and flavorful even after decades.

Wise Company provides a variety of meal options, including breakfasts, entrees, and snacks, each with different shelf lives. Their Mylar packaging helps protect the food from moisture and air, which are key factors in preserving food longevity.

Augason Farms is notable for its extensive range of food items, from breakfast to entrees and desserts. Their products are designed to retain flavor and nutritional value over the years, making them a reliable choice for emergency preparedness.

Nutristore focuses on freeze-dried fruits and vegetables, which not only have a long shelf life but also retain much of their nutritional content and taste. Their packaging is designed to prevent moisture ingress, which contributes to the longevity of their products.

Legacy Food Storage emphasizes quality ingredients and offers a range of meals that are easy to prepare. They use advanced packaging techniques to ensure that their food remains edible for 25 years, appealing to consumers who prioritize both taste and nutrition in emergency situations.

What Key Features Distinguish the Best Emergency Food Storage Companies?

The best emergency food storage companies are distinguished by several key features:

  • Quality of Food Products: The best companies prioritize high-quality, nutritious ingredients that have long shelf lives. They often use freeze-drying or dehydration methods, which help retain the food’s vitamins and minerals, ensuring that consumers receive wholesome meals even during emergencies.
  • Diverse Product Offerings: Leading emergency food storage companies provide a wide variety of meal options, catering to different dietary needs and preferences, including vegetarian, gluten-free, and allergen-free choices. This variety ensures that customers can find suitable options for all family members, enhancing the appeal and practicality of their food storage solutions.
  • Packaging and Shelf Life: The best companies invest in durable, resealable packaging designed to protect food from moisture and pests, extending its shelf life. Many offer products with a shelf life of 25 years or more, which is crucial for emergency preparedness, allowing customers to store their supplies without worrying about frequent rotations.
  • Transparency and Certifications: Top emergency food storage companies are transparent about their sourcing and manufacturing processes, often providing detailed nutritional information. Certifications, such as non-GMO, organic, or gluten-free, can also indicate a commitment to quality and safety, giving consumers confidence in their purchases.
  • Customer Support and Education: The best companies offer robust customer support, including guidance on how to store, prepare, and use their products effectively. Educational resources, such as blogs or guides on emergency preparedness, can enhance customer experience and help users make informed decisions about their food storage needs.
  • Reputation and Reviews: A strong reputation backed by positive customer reviews is a hallmark of the best emergency food storage companies. These reviews often highlight factors such as taste, ease of preparation, and overall satisfaction, helping potential customers gauge the reliability and quality of the products before making a purchase.
